How To Avoid Sink Holes In Candles . Doing things like placing your candles in a refrigerator, setting them outside on a cold day or running a fan on them can increase the likelihood of a sinkhole forming in them. Sinkholes are a common problem for candle makers and there are numerous ways to fix and prevent. Sinkholes are those unpleasant small pockets that can form inside your candle. Sinkholes are small pockets of empty space that can sometimes form within candle wax when it hardens. Allowing them to set slowly at room temperature is the best way to go.
